Employment Type:Full timeShift:Description:This Position is in Lavonia, GAThe Clinical Technician works under the direction of the RN/LPN. The responsibilities of the clinical tech include assessing and providing basic patient care needs while maintaining patient care standards. The clinical technician should be self-motivated and able to function as a member of a health care team.II. Position Requirements:Nursing Assistant certification preferred. BLS certification preferred.Must be a high school graduate or have GED equivalent. A student in a medical field program may be hired into a clinical technician position.Hospital or Clinical experience preferredComputer skills required.
